Output 75032c62cbc3b7d93275861747e6098d0ec3ca2e40fe619561002a55c9294fb5:2

value
160678600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c43d5a420b4fcf6bfa774e2d9dbe1a622e97cabb OP_EQUALVERIFY OP_CHECKSIG
address
DP2iUi3hbJpoK6RCE7KNfvgY3ARTaffvvo
transaction
75032c62cbc3b7d93275861747e6098d0ec3ca2e40fe619561002a55c9294fb5